On Tuesday, April 13, the University of Oklahoma will launch its fourth OU Giving Day, a 24-hour online fundraising campaign that supports students, departments, programs and groundbreaking research on all three OU campuses.

Donations can be made through the secure online platform at ou.edu/givingday from 12 a.m. to 11:59 p.m. on April 13. Every OU college and dozens of other academic areas and student organizations will be represented during the campaign, which will benefit a range of scholarship funds and campus community programs.

The purpose of OU Giving Day is to raise funds for university programs. It also serves to inspire and educate students and the greater OU community on the importance of philanthropy in the educational experience. More than half of the OU student experience is funded by donor dollars and other sources outside tuition, fees and state appropriations.

OU Giving Day brings together the entire OU family – students, faculty, staff, retirees, alumni and friends – in pursuit of a common goal: to ensure the university lives on for generations to come.

OU Giving Day is organized by the University of Oklahoma Foundation, the independent not-for-profit corporation that encourages and supports charitable giving for the benefit of the University of Oklahoma. The Foundation acts as the principal organization through which charitable gifts are made and administered for the benefit of the University of Oklahoma. The sole reason for its existence is to serve the University of Oklahoma and the generous donors who support the university.
